Overview

In this role, you will lead technologist teams to deliver end-to-end application and infrastructure services that sustain critical business operations. You will anticipate issues, guide incident response, and drive stability and service restoration through strong cross-functional collaboration. You’ll build relationships with internal clients and stakeholders to support revenue-impacting issues, while advocating for observability-driven improvements. This is a hands-on leadership position at a global bank focused on reliable, scalable technology delivery.

Responsibilities
  • Lead teams delivering end-to-end application or infrastructure service for business operations
  • Anticipate and mitigate problems before they occur
  • Enforce policies ensuring operational stability and availability
  • Monitor production environments, address anomalies, and evolve observability practices
  • Escalate and communicate issues to business and technology stakeholders from incident to restoration
  • Lead incident, problem, and change management for full stack systems
  • Drive service improvement initiatives across regions and locations
  • Review technology roadmaps with local leadership
  • Coordinate resources for 3rd level support escalations
  • Foster consensus between technical and business teams to resolve open issues
Key requirements
  • Extensive experience troubleshooting, resolving, and maintaining IT services with workplace technologies
  • Experience managing applications or infrastructure in large-scale environments (on-premises and cloud)
  • Proficiency in observability and monitoring tools and techniques
  • Experience with ITIL processes
  • AI skills / integration with Copilot / LLM suites
  • Strong written and verbal communication and client engagement skills
  • Ability to translate technical concepts for non-technical audiences and vice versa
  • Ability to work independently and in teams, with strong organizational and interpersonal skills
  • Strong analytical and troubleshooting skills
